OBGYN Triage Nurse (RN)

Women's Care, founded in 1998, is a leading women's healthcare group in the United States, dedicated to providing the highest quality of care for women through their reproductive years and beyond. With 100+ locations and over 400 OB/GYNs and specialists across the country, Women's Care provides comprehensive patient care in obstetrics, gynecology, gynecologic oncology, urogynecology, gynecologic pathology, breast surgery, genetic counseling, maternal fetal medicine, laboratory services, and fertility.

The OBGYN Triage Nurse (RN) provides professional clinical care for patients following established standards and practices. They provide extensive OBGYN triage via telephone.

  • Performs extensive triage of OBGYN patients via phone and calls patients with test results.
  • Performs fetal non-stress test (NST).
  • Prepares patients for examination and assists physician during treatment/procedures, examinations and testing of patients.
  • Records patients' medical history, health maintenance, and chief complaint.
  • Measures, records and documents vital signs.
  • Where applicable, performs phlebotomy, injections and other specimen collection per established policies and procedures as directed by the provider.
  • Prepares and administers medications as directed by a provider.
  • Authorizes drug refills as directed.
  • Educates patients by providing information and instructions as directed by the provider; answering questions.

Qualifications

Qualifications:

  • Associates degree in Nursing required; BSN preferred.
  • Must have an active and unrestricted Registered Nurse (RN) license in the same state in which you are working.
  • Ability to obtain and maintain BLS/CPR certification.
  • Strong bedside manner and communication skills, both written and verbal.
  • Ability to work in a stressful, deadline-driven environment.
  • Ability to communicate with coworkers, providers, and patients in a courteous and effective manner.
  • Ability to use a computer and enter data in electronic medical record system, eCW a plus.
